Dark Matters explores the city at night as a place and time within
which escape from the confines of the daytime is possible. More
specifically, it is a state of being. There is a long history of
nightwalking, often integral to shady worlds of miscreants, shift
workers and transgressors. Yet the night offers much to be enjoyed
beyond vice. Night by definition contrasts day, summoning notions
of darkness and fear. But another night exists out there.
Liberation and exhilaration in the urban landscape is increasingly
rare when so much of our attention and actions are controlled.
Rather than consider darkness as negative, opposed to illumination
and enlightenment, this book explores the rich potential of the
dark for our senses. The question may no longer be about what
spaces we wish to engage with but when we do?
